Summary description:
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ented individual to join our CNC aerospace machine shop as a Quality Assurance Trainee through the Skills Bridge Program. This is an excellent opportunity for transitioning service members (or program-eligible candidates) to gain hands-on training in precision quality inspection while contributing to the production of critical aerospace components.Under close supervision and mentorship, you will learn to ensure machined parts meet rigorous aerospace standards, customer requirements, and regulatory guidelines (such as AS9100). This role focuses on building foundational skills in metrology, inspection processes, and quality systems in a high-precision manufacturing environment. Successful completion of the training may lead to full-time employment opportunities
Job description:
-Learn and perform first article inspections (FAI), in-process checks, and final inspections on CNC-machined aerospace parts using basic and advanced precision tools.-Receive training on operating CMM (Coordinate Measuring Machine), optical comparators, and other metrology equipment to verify dimensions and tolerances.-Study and apply G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ing) principles while interpreting engineering drawings and blueprints.-Conduct visual and dimensional inspections of materials, in-process parts, and finished components.-Assist in documenting inspection results, maintaining records, and supporting non-conformance reports (NCRs).-Learn aerospace quality standards (AS9100, ISO 9001, FAA requirements) and participate in quality procedures and audits.-Support material traceability verification and supplier documentation reviews.-Collaborate with experienced QA staff, CNC machinists, and engineering teams to understand quality issues and process improvements.-Participate in training on statistical process control (SPC), calibration procedures, and continuous improvement initiatives.-Maintain a clean, safe, and organized work area while adhering to all shop safety protocols
